Sirikishun
Sirikishun is a village located in Surajgarha subdivision of Lakhisarai district in Bihar,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Surajgarha (tehsildar office) and 25km away from district headquarter Lakhisarai. As per 2009 stats, Shree Kishun is the gram panchayat of Sirikishun village.

About Sirikishun
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Sirikishun is 243501. The village spans a total geographical area of 608.7 hectares. Lakhisarai is nearest town to Sirikishun village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 25km away.

Population of Sirikishun
According to the 2011 Census, Sirikishun has a total population of about 4,746, with approximately 2,456 males and 2,290 females. The sex ratio is around 932 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 1,081 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 1,077 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 801. The overall literacy rate is approximately 28.66%, with male literacy at about 34.93% and female literacy near 21.92%. There are around 796 households in the village. Connectivity of Sirikishun
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Sirikishun. As per the 2011 stats, Sirikishun had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 5 - 10 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within <5 km distance |
